Andrew Oransky Named CEO of Roland DGA

Roland DGA (Irvine, CA) has announced that Andrew Oransky has been named the company’s new CEO. Oransky has served as president since 2016.

In his expanded role as CEO, Oransky will oversee company strategy and performance, and will report to the board of directors at parent company Roland DG.

“All of us at Roland have great confidence in Andrew’s excellent leadership qualities as well as his extensive knowledge across the multiple industries we serve,” said David Goward, previously CEO of Roland DGA and currently executive vice president, director at Roland DG. “Under his capable guidance and with the cooperation of the rest of the leadership team, we expect continued growth and success in the years to come.”
